Transaction 3943ee7084fd6616836f69584ebd310ad0e84b2e807ca10b09a75d1e1acc73c9

1 Input
2 Outputs
  • 3943ee7084fd6616836f69584ebd310ad0e84b2e807ca10b09a75d1e1acc73c9:0
  • value  8000
    address  3LMXAx2MFjBhfNNLRQRxZ2KzSknHR4x3LN
  • 3943ee7084fd6616836f69584ebd310ad0e84b2e807ca10b09a75d1e1acc73c9:1
  • value  848359
    address  16mh4FDtmjaoA9tm3xup8BUSennaat4K9n